  1. 商業系統分析 Business Systems Analysis Aims:
The purpose of this module is to provide the student with the technical, inter-personal and administrative skills required by the system analyst.
Outlines:
Systems, organizations, charging, organizations, functional areas, data, information, information systems, documentation, benefits of structured methods, features (e.g. SSADM), cost and justifications development, the user
The systems development life cycle, stages, and models, feasibility studies, terms of reference, systems analysis deliverables, acceptance criteria
Investigation scope, nature, problems, techniques, recording results, user requirements specification
Data flow diagrams purpose, use, levels, physical and logical DFDs
Data dictionary purpose, content, automation
Mini-specs forms (flowcharts, decision tables, decision tree, structured English), documentation
Entities, relationship, E-R Diagrams, events and their effects
Data normalization
Entity Life Histories
System constraints, system specification
   
2. 商業系統設計 Business Systems Design Aims:
The purpose of this module is to provide the student with the technical, interpersonal and management skills required by the systems designer. The student will be able to select and use appropriate systems design techniques and tools, introduce controls to ensure availability, integrity and privacy of systems, and plan the implementation of systems.
Outlines:
Introduction systems, organizations, charging organizations, functional areas, data, information, information systems, documentation, benefits of structured methods, features (e.g. SSADM, OO), costs and justifications
The systems development life cycle, stages and models, roles of people involved in systems development, ergonomic principles for systems design
Logical data storage and access requirements, file organizations, optimization of access paths
Program specification, timing of procedures (on-line, batch), response times and run times, performance testing and tuning
Screen design, layouts, dialogues, forms design, human/computer interface, ergonomic techniques
Relate system requirements to constrains (technology, organization), input/output media
Data entry procedures, coding and user documentation, system documentation standards
Security threats, failure, causes, responsibilities, risk analysis, countermeasures, control procedures, contingency plans, recovery, audit trial, data protection, disaster recovery planning
Implementation plans, training requirements, test data systems testing, acceptance testing, changeover documentation, system review cost/user effectiveness
   
3. 電腦網絡管理 Enterprise Networking Aims:
The purpose of this module is to provide students with an understanding of the basic functions and characteristics of the telecommunications networks used by business, for transporting information.
Outlines:
Enterprise network models
Topologies of networks
Transmission concepts and technologies, mobile networks, network integration, switching, signaling, transmission line standards, PSX, ISDN, packet switched networks
TCP/IP
Practical network design and management
Security firewalls, troubleshooting, policy
Voice-over IP, video conferencing, switched, fast and gigabit networks, WAP
   
4. 資料庫設計開發 Database Design and Development
Aims:
The purpose of this module is to provide students with an essential introduction to modern database technology and the development of database systems. Focusing on the practicalities of using database systems in the ongoing development of information systems.
Outlines:
Data, information, storage structures, data types, databases, data dictionaries, data models, DBMS, database administration
Data integration, integrity, independence, concurrency
Data models conceptual, physical, relational, hierarchical, network, OO
DBMS features, SQL interface, relations algebra, commercial databases (e.g. ORACLE, Informix)
Distributed databases, intelligent database, decision support, data warehousing, data mining
Development normalization, E-R diagrams, tables, relational schemas physical design
Data security management

8. 互聯網及內聯網安全管理 Internet & Intranet Security
Aim:
The purpose of this module is to give students knowledge to manage internet infrastructures.
Outlines:
Considerations for security on intranets, extranets and the Internet
Security breaches suspicious activities, hacking viruses, crime
Access control access control lists, firewalls, packet filters, proxy
Authentication certificates, digital signatures, non-repudiation
Encryption public & private keys, secure socket layers, S.MIME, digital signatures, encryption standards (global/country specific)
Auditing intrusion detection utilities, log files, auditing logs
Secure electronic transactions
VPN, connecting remote users and different company sites
Anti-virus software
